Transaction 89387f6a31dff150d7689947c0db008a373bc8dfe713a139e2101f913b14ea76
1 Input
1 Output
-
89387f6a31dff150d7689947c0db008a373bc8dfe713a139e2101f913b14ea76:0
- value
- 549465
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 938bfaa28e0bcc41fe788e842048a268764ade36 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ETA27ak1PhppeKBwMCja44HcA9iEuxUyd